idea 方法模板注释

模板快捷键: /m

模板内容:

** 
 * 
 * @param $params$
 * @author CHB
 * @date $date$
 * @return $returns$
 */

params配置:

groovyScript("def result=''; def params=\"${_1}\".replaceAll('[\\\\[|\\\\]|\\\\s]', '').split(',').toList(); for(i = 0; i < params.size(); i++) { if (i==0) {  result+=params[i] + ((i < params.size() - 1) ? '\\n':'') } else {  result+=' * @param ' + params[i] + ((i < params.size() - 1) ? '\\n':'') } }; return result", methodParameters())

date配置:

date("yyyy-MM-dd HH:mm:ss")

returns配置:

groovyScript("def result='';  def params=\"${_1}\".replaceAll('[\\\\[|\\\\]|\\\\s]', '').split('<').toList(); for(i = 0; i < params.size(); i++) {if(i!=0){result+='<';};  def p1=params[i].split(',').toList();  for(i2 = 0; i2 < p1.size(); i2++)  { def p2=p1[i2].split('\\\\.').toList();  result+=p2[p2.size()-1]; if(i2!=p1.size()-1){result+=','}  } ; };  return result", methodReturnType()) 

输入//m 按回车效果:

IntelliJ IDEA 中,可以通过配置 Live Templates 或使用 JavaDoc 模板来设置方法模板注释。以下是具体步骤: ### 配置方法注释模板 1. 打开 IntelliJ IDEA,依次点击 `File` -> `Settings`(在 macOS 上为 `Preferences`)。 2. 在设置窗口中选择 `Editor` -> `Live Templates`。 3. 点击右侧的 `+` 按钮,选择 `Template Group` 来创建一个新的模板组(可选),然后再次点击 `+` 按钮并选择 `Live Template` 创建新模板。 4. 输入模板的缩写名称(例如 `mcomm`)和描述。 5. 在模板编辑区域输入注释内容,例如: ```java /** * @author yourname * @date ${DATE} * @description ${DESCRIPTION} */ ``` 其中 `${DATE}` 和 `${DESCRIPTION}` 是动态变量,可以在插入模板时自动填充。 6. 点击 `Edit variables` 按钮,可以为变量设置默认值或表达式。 7. 在 `Applicable in` 部分,选择适用的上下文,例如 `Java` -> `Declaration`,确保模板仅在方法声明时可用。 8. 点击 `Apply` 和 `OK` 保存配置。 ### 使用 JavaDoc 模板 1. 除了 Live Templates,还可以通过 JavaDoc 模板配置方法注释。 2. 进入 `Settings` -> `Editor` -> `File and Code Templates`。 3. 选择 `Code` 选项卡,找到 `Java` -> `Java Method` 模板。 4. 修改模板内容以添加自定义注释,例如: ```java /** * ${description} * * @author ${USER} * @date ${DATE} */ ``` 5. 保存更改后,在新建方法时会自动应用该模板。 通过上述配置,可以在 IntelliJ IDEA 中快速生成统一风格的方法注释模板,提高开发效率[^1]。 ```java /** * 示例方法 * * @author JohnDoe * @date 2023-09-25 * @description This is an example method. */ public void exampleMethod() { // 方法体 } ``` ###
评论 1
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值